INTERIOR WATERWAYS IN GERMANY
BIG CANAL PROJECT. The HagiWi February 25. The Bavarian Diet has adopted » proposal for»a canal from Aschaffonburs (Bavaria) to Pasean (Bavaria), linking tie Kiver Main and the Danube. The canal will accommodate 12,000 ton ships, and will havo a length, of 460 miles. It will cost 650 million marks, and its construction will occupy eight years.—Aus.-N.Z. Cable Assn.
